use crate::linux::{iface_index, IfaceIndexLookupError};
use std::net::IpAddr;
use talpid_dbus::systemd_resolved::{AsyncHandle, SystemdResolved as DbusInterface};
use talpid_routing::RouteManagerHandle;
use talpid_types::ErrorExt;
pub(crate) use talpid_dbus::systemd_resolved::Error as SystemdDbusError;
pub type Result<T> = std::result::Result<T, Error>;
#[derive(thiserror::Error, Debug)]
pub enum Error {
#[error("systemd-resolved operation failed")]
SystemdResolvedError(#[from] SystemdDbusError),
#[error("Failed to resolve interface index with error {0}")]
InterfaceNameError(#[from] IfaceIndexLookupError),
}
pub struct SystemdResolved {
pub dbus_interface: AsyncHandle,
tunnel_index: u32,
}
impl SystemdResolved {
pub fn new() -> Result<Self> {
let dbus_interface = DbusInterface::new()?.async_handle();
let systemd_resolved = SystemdResolved {
dbus_interface,
tunnel_index: 0,
};
Ok(systemd_resolved)
}
pub async fn set_dns(
&mut self,
_route_manager: RouteManagerHandle,
interface_name: &str,
servers: &[IpAddr],
) -> Result<()> {
let tunnel_index = iface_index(interface_name)?;
self.tunnel_index = tunnel_index;
if let Err(error) = self.dbus_interface.disable_dot(self.tunnel_index).await {
log::error!("Failed to disable DoT: {}", error.display_chain());
}
if let Err(error) = self
.dbus_interface
.set_domains(tunnel_index, &[(".", true)])
.await
{
log::error!("Failed to set search domains: {}", error.display_chain());
}
let _ = self
.dbus_interface
.set_dns(self.tunnel_index, servers.to_vec())
.await?;
Ok(())
}
pub async fn reset(&mut self) -> Result<()> {
if let Err(error) = self
.dbus_interface
.set_domains(self.tunnel_index, &[])
.await
{
log::error!("Failed to set search domains: {}", error.display_chain());
}
let _ = self
.dbus_interface
.set_dns(self.tunnel_index, vec![])
.await?;
Ok(())
}
}
